#d6cdde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d6cdde is composed of 83.9% red, 80.4% green and 87.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 3.6% cyan, 7.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 271.8 degrees, a saturation of 20.5% and a lightness of 83.7%. #d6cdde color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#ad9bbd.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

#d6cdde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#d6cdde has RGB values of R:214, G:205, B:222 and CMYK values of C:0.04, M:0.08, Y:0,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 14077406.

Hex triplet d6cdde #d6cdde
RGB Decimal 214, 205, 222 rgb(214,205,222)
RGB Percent 83.9, 80.4, 87.1 rgb(83.9%,80.4%,87.1%)
CMYK 4, 8, 0, 13
HSL 271.8°, 20.5, 83.7 hsl(271.8,20.5%,83.7%)
HSV (or HSB) 271.8°, 7.7, 87.1
Web Safe cccccc #cccccc
CIE-LAB 83.565, 6.204, -7.293
XYZ 62.745, 63.233, 78.003
xyY 0.308, 0.31, 63.233
CIE-LCH 83.565, 9.575, 310.389
CIE-LUV 83.565, 4.032, -12.299
Hunter-Lab 79.519, 1.689, -2.496
Binary 11010110, 11001101, 11011110

Shades and Tints of #d6cdde

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#080609 is the darkest color, while #fdfcfd is the lightest one.
